This yummy South American lunch was prepared by Chef Jana in the KU cafe, Impromtu, for my Indigenous Food and Health Class. Seared Trout "a la plancha" on a bed of quinoa fried "rice" garnished with squash salsa. The sauce is comprised of butter flavored with garlic and rocotto (Peruvian red pepper, med heat level.)Mar 30, 2023 · 15 Indian Recipes You Should Try. It’s not 100 percent caribou either but a combination of caribou, pork, and beef. Perhaps its most iconic iteration is in the form of a reindeer dog, which Atlas Obscura reports was a popular street food snack in Anchorage before the main purveyor of the hot dogs died in 2016. 4. Preparing some of these dishes is a great way to bring a delicious taste of Native America to your table.Fish and wild fowl (turkey) were the main sources of meat. Other regional crops included cacao (chocolate), maize, potato, tomato, capsicum, peppers, cassava, pumpkins, and groundnuts (peanuts). It is usually eaten as an accompaniment to tea or coffee and it makes for a great snack. 42- AFRICAN STYLE COCONUT RICE – Coconut Rice is a staple food in many parts of West Africa.To avoid the sliminess that turns many people off okra, Indians cook it over high heat in a lot of oil. In this healthy okra recipe, we get similar results with less oil using a nonstick pan. For an authentic taste, use a hot, smoky Indian chili powder, such as reshampatti. Serve with brown basmati rice and yogurt.

Known colloquially as "southern sushi," a name that's possibly more ironic than it is accurate, cheese rolls are a dish associated with the southernmost region of New Zealand. In its simplest form, a cheese roll is a slice of white bread covered in grated cheese, rolled into a tube, and toasted.Preheat oven to 375ºF. Mix all dry ingredients into a big bowl. Recipes by World Cuisine North American Indigenous & Native American Cuisine From kanuchi (Cherokee puréed nut soup) to fragrant wild rice salad and corn-studded …Squaw bread a simple loaf of rye flour and molasses made by German immigrants in the 1800s. The recipe was inspired by Native Americans, whom the Germans lived with at the time. The name of the bread is believed to be a respectful reference to American-Indian women who helped the Germans develop the recipe.At Native Foods, we believe you can stay healthy, respect the Earth, and share a great meal with your friends – all of them.
